MUSIC | A$AP Rocky
Harlem rapper A$AP Rocky has been receiving plenty of attention throughout 2012 and makes yet another return to Toronto while on his LONGLIVEA$AP headlining tour. Joined by Danny Brown and A$AP Mob, Rocky plays music off his late 2011 mixtape LIVELOVEA$AP as he works on recording a full-length studio album, due out next year. FOOD & DRINK | 8th Annual Chilean Wine Festival
With Chile churning out some of the best reds in recent years, it is only natural that the Royal Ontario Museum continues the tradition of the Chilean Wine Festival. Playing host to the 8th annual event, 30 Chilean wineries will bring over 150 wines to introduce to Canadian sommeliers, connoisseurs and wine lovers at this year's show. This one-day only event includes tastings and plenty of food pairings to satisfy all palates. Tickets are available through the Wines of Chile website.

BOOKS & LIT | Border Crossings: An 'Erotic' Affair Book Launch
The challenge of diaspora as it relates to race and culture is approached in Border Crossings: An 'Erotic' Affair, a new book of essays by artists and writers Sylvat Aziz, Meral Pasha and Mesma Belsare. Launching tonight at Toronto Women's Bookstore, the work examines gender displacement and cultural loss, as it is relevant to women. There will be readings by Dina Georgis and a presentation by Meral Pasha with food and refreshments served. The book will be available for $10 at the launch with all proceeds going towards Toronto Women's Bookstore.

ART | Opening Reception: Derek Wong at Hotel Ocho
Art Gallery of Ontario exhibiting artist Derek Wong overtakes two floors of Spadina's Hotel Ocho lobby in an effort to explain reinvention and revitalization. The exhibit is fitting for the reopening of the hotel, which is a century-old, former cigar factory heritage building. White canvases with bright colours and curved shapes fill the lobby of the historic space for the opening reception tonight.
